Student discount
To claim your student discount text your code to 61202 from any mobile. You will receive a confirmation text back that says you will be notified when your request is processed.
Help page here for students on studentoffer (follow the link for details on how to sign up to UNiDAYS).
If the short code fails, disable dial assist in phone settings.
I've also seen this happen on SMS short codes, eg for INFO or BALANCE or Priority rewards: delete the number from your phone address book, key it in anew as you send the SMS, @pravesh. Good luck!
